Commodities and biodiversity: Spatial analysis of potential future threats to biodiversity and ecosystem services

Over the coming decades, society will have to balance competing needs for land to feed the growing human population, to provide resources and energy to satisfy the ever-accelerating human consumption, to slow global warming and to reduce the rate of loss of ecosystem services and biodiversity.
